Why a Marquee Beats a Tent or Open Field
Unlike a basic camping tent, a marquee offers standing height, proper flooring options and room for sound equipment. You can hang lights, hang banners and create zones for warm‑up, main workout and chill‑out areas. This separation keeps the flow smooth and stops participants from tripping over gear.
Practical Tips for a Successful Fitness Setup
First, pick a location with easy access to parking and public transport. Next, choose a size that fits your class size – a 20×30‑foot marquee works for 30‑40 people, while a 30×40‑foot works for larger groups. Make sure the floor is level; wooden decking or interlocking tiles add grip and protect the ground.
Ventilation matters. Open the sidewalls or install roll‑up doors so fresh air circulates, especially when a high‑energy HIIT session is running. If you expect rain, pick a waterproof canopy and secure it with extra ground anchors – safety first.
Lighting can transform the vibe. Soft white LEDs work for yoga, while brighter, colour‑changing LEDs pump up a cardio class. Don’t forget power outlets for speakers, music players and any cardio machines you might bring.
Sound is another key factor. A portable PA system with a mic lets you give clear instructions even when the crowd gets loud. Position speakers at the front and back to avoid echo and keep the music balanced.
Finally, think about branding. Hang your logo, add a welcome sign and hand out branded water bottles. Small touches make the event feel polished and help you stand out when people share photos online.
